MRT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2022 in Review

41 of the 6,235 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Marti Technologies (MRT) for Q4 2022, worth a combined $124M — up 15% from $108M a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 4 funds closed out of MRT and 3 opened new positions — a net loss of 1 holder — while 2 trimmed existing stakes and 8 added.

The largest buyer was Glazer Capital LLC, adding an estimated $10.2M. The largest seller was Highbridge Capital Management, exiting entirely with an estimated $5.2M sold.
